If you do not have the down payment cash, enjoyed ones are permitted to assist. But you'll need what's called a "home mortgage gift letter."LDprod/ ShutterstockIf you get deposit money from a relative or buddy, your lender will want to see a gift letter.
It reveals a home loan lender that you're under Hop over to this website no commitment to return the cash. The loan provider would like to know that when you accept make your regular monthly home mortgage payments, you won't deal with the extra monetary tension of needing to pay back the donor. That could make you more vulnerable to falling back on your mortgage.
A loan provider may need your donor to supply a bank statement to reveal that the individual had money to provide you for your deposit. The present letter might enable the donor to prevent paying a hefty federal present tax on the transfer. Without the letter, the Internal Revenue Service could tax the donor for as much as 40% on the gift quantity.
The donor's name, address, and telephone number. The donor's relationship to the debtor. How much is being talented. A statement stating that the present is not to be repaid (after all, then it's not a gift!)The new property's address. Keep in mind that the tax firm puts other limitations on cash gifts from someone to another. In 2019, a member of the family can give you as much as $15,000 a year without any tax effects. The life time limitation is $11. 4 million. Amounts going beyond the limits are subject to the up-to-40% present tax.
Anybody in a special relationship with the property buyer such as godparents or close household pals need to supply evidence of the relationship. When making down payments of less than 20%, gift-recipient homebuyers need to pay at least 5% of the sale price with their own funds. The staying 15% can be paid with gift cash.
